#8f7b1d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8f7b1d is composed of 56.1% red, 48.2%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14% magenta, 79.7%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 49.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 33.7%. #8f7b1d color hex could be obtained by blending #fff63a with #1f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#8f7b1d color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].

#8f7b1d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8f7b1d has RGB values of R:143, G:123,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.8,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9403165.

Hex triplet 8f7b1d #8f7b1d
RGB Decimal 143, 123, 29 rgb(143,123,29)
RGB Percent 56.1, 48.2, 11.4 rgb(56.1%,48.2%,11.4%)
CMYK 0, 14, 80, 44
HSL 49.5°, 66.3, 33.7 hsl(49.5,66.3%,33.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 49.5°, 79.7, 56.1
Web Safe 996633 #996633
CIE-LAB 51.944, -2.407, 50.331
XYZ 18.633, 20.095, 4.06
xyY 0.435, 0.47, 20.095
CIE-LCH 51.944, 50.388, 92.738
CIE-LUV 51.944, 17.888, 51.334
Hunter-Lab 44.827, -4.254, 26.01
Binary 10001111, 01111011, 00011101

Shades and Tints of #8f7b1d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0b03 is the darkest color, while #fefef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f7b1d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5a5952 is the less saturated color, while #a98c03 is the most saturated one.
